Development or destruction? E. A. Freeman and the debate on church restoration, 1839-1851
In the 1840s Edward Augustus Freeman was a pillar of the Oxford Architectural Society (which became the Oxford Architectural and Historical Society in 1860), then known as the Oxford Society for Promoting the Study of Gothic Architecture.
